How Does Castor Oil Grow Hair Actually Works
Castor oil is a thick, viscous liquid extracted from the seeds of the castor oil plant (Ricinus communis). Its active compound, ricinoleic acid, is responsible for its remarkable properties. When applied topically to the scalp, castor oil can:
- Stimulate blood flow and reduce inflammation* Nourish the hair follicles with antioxidants and fatty acids* Protect the hair from damage caused by free radicals and environmental stressors
Key Insights
By promoting a healthy scalp and hair follicles, castor oil may help to stimulate hair growth and improve the overall appearance of your hair.

Is Castor Oil Suitable for All Hair Types?
Castor oil can be beneficial for most hair types, but it's essential to do a patch test before using it extensively. If you have oily hair, use a small amount and focus on the scalp area. For dry hair, apply a generous amount and work it through the length of your hair.

Can I Mix Castor Oil with Other Hair Care Products?
Yes, you can mix castor oil with other hair care products, such as coconut oil or shampoo, to enhance its benefits. However, always do a patch test and start with a small amount to avoid any adverse reactions.
Does Castor Oil Interact with Medications?
While castor oil is generally considered safe, it may interact with certain medications, such as blood thinners. Consult your doctor or pharmacist before using castor oil, especially if you're taking any medications.
Opportunities and Considerations
While castor oil shows promise as a natural hair growth solution, it's essential to set realistic expectations. Results may vary, and it may take time to see noticeable improvements. Additionally, castor oil may not work for everyone, and it's crucial to be patient and consistent with its use.
